Educational Collaboration

On October 19, 2025, second-grade students from the Medical Technical Radiology Department participated in a scientific trip to the Anatomy Laboratory at Hawler Medical University. The visit was organized under the supervision of Ms. Rawa Kamaran, Head of the Medical Technical Radiology Department, and Mr. Kovan Faidhalla.


Expert-Led Learning Experience

The trip was hosted by Assistant Professor Dr. Paiman Jamal, Head of the Anatomy Lab Unit at HMU, who facilitated:

Activity Description
Hands-on observation Direct examination of anatomical specimens
Academic discussions In-depth conversations on human anatomy
Practical demonstrations Live presentations by HMU’s anatomy team
Direct application Connecting theoretical knowledge to real specimens
